Vinnie is a four-year-old, neutered, Lhasa Apso/schnauzer mix. He and his buddy Hurley were relinquished to The Pet Rescue Center just a few short weeks ago. After their owners had their first child 2 years ago, the boys were banned to the backyard life. With the second baby on the way their mom knew she had to do something better for them. After meeting these two kids it was clear that they would be wonderful pets for new loving families. Vinnie's got a great smile and seems to always be happy to see you. He plays well with others and is very sweet with children. He is fully house trained and would be a great couch buddy. ADOPTION PROCESS:
Pets are visited by appointment (times are flexible). Please email Casey Oliver at adopt@thepetrescuecenter.org to arrange a meeting time. This process allows potential adopters to spend adequate time with their prospective pet and prevents long wait times.
All interested parties must fill out an Adoption Application, which will be reviewed to find the best possible match. You can find our application online at: http://www.thepetrescuecenter.org/adoptapet.html. Completed applications can be faxed to (949) 743-5878 or emailed to: adopt@thepetrescuecenter.org
Our adoption fee is $300 for dogs and $150 for cats, and includes spay/neuter, microchip, flea treatment, deworming, regular veterinary check-ups, and current vaccinations. This fee helps to defray the costs of medical care, supplies and boarding while the animals are in our care.
The Pet Rescue Center is a 501c3 non-profit organization that seeks to rescue, rehabilitate, and rehome pets from high kill shelters and is temporarily housed inside the Alicia Pet Care Center at 25800 Jeronimo Rd. Suite 100, Mission Viejo, CA 92691.
